42-44 - Rangers need only nine innings to beat Orioles 10-2

The Texas Rangers scored ten runs while the Baltimore Orioles scored two runs.

A nine inning baseball game? At this time of year! At this time of day! In this part of the country! Localized entirely within The Shed?!?

Unlike the previous four games, the Rangers kept it to regulation tonight. That in itself was a victory. As for the game itself, it went swimmingly for Texas.

The offense supported Jacob deGrom with double digit runs and though deGrom wasn’t flirting with a no-hitter like last time out, he was still doing deGromian things like tossing six innings of two-run ball.
